Output 94d2581de3a97d9ac69a76ad164dfda5189a30bb5c490fc4213fb488ac4a7dc9:125

value
76966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8db756e19250dddee21ab0b93911fd7f622fd69b OP_EQUAL
address
3EcLqEbdrKuc5v3kS7NLrhxBWMYW4a4QVW
transaction
94d2581de3a97d9ac69a76ad164dfda5189a30bb5c490fc4213fb488ac4a7dc9
spent
true